Digital infrastructure lending early innings, attractive yields.
The financing of digital infrastructure, including data centers and chips, is only in the early innings. Recent credit spread widening is not market push-back but an opportunity to deploy into high-quality digital infrastructure lending that offers high single-digit yields (7-9%) with investment-grade-like credit quality. The massive capex needs create a long runway for attractive risk-adjusted returns in this space.
Hyperscaler credit low debt, strong cushion.
Hyperscalers like Google, Microsoft, and Meta have very low gross debt relative to enterprise value (low-to-mid single digits), providing a large equity cushion. This makes lending to them or taking their credit risk a reasonable bet on the AI technology cycle, offering good risk-adjusted reward.
Single B leveraged loans yield 8-12%, attractive.
Single B rated leveraged loans now offer 8-12% yields on a resilient, diversified, and liquid profile. Yields are several percent higher than a few years ago, driven by contagion from direct lending turmoil, software disruption concerns, and a general rise in yields. This presents an attractive opportunity in the below-investment-grade space without needing to go into illiquid private credit.
